Name and Location
The Ōshimajima Lighthouse is located in Imabari, Ehime Prefecture, Japan.
Construction and History
The Ōshimajima Lighthouse was built in 1904, making it over 118 years old. Its construction dates back to the early 20th century, when maritime aid and navigation were crucial for the region's economy and trade.
Architecture and Materials
The lighthouse is a characteristic example of Japanese architecture from the early 20th century, with a tower standing approximately 15 meters (49 feet) tall. The structure is made of concrete, with a white lantern room that houses the light source.
Light and Navigation
The Ōshimajima Lighthouse originally featured a first-order Fresnel lens with a white light that emitted a fixed beam. In 1964, it was upgraded to a rotating lens with a yellow light, which continues to be used today. The beacon is powered by electricity.
